How did I miss all these fish?
Use a #8 hook in the tail of you grub. If they short bite, they'll get hooked on the small hook and wont feel it when they bite.

minnow life span?
If you leave them in a plastic bag and blow the bag up with oxygen..put them in your cooler or baitwell/livewell..they will last 8 hours.

My Dad taught me that when you see them start to the surface to jump, put the pole in the water. It shortens up free line between the fish and the water and keeps them from shaking loose.- Bailing out
